ZIP code 75656 in Hughes Springs, Texas has a population of 4,804. The median household income is $41,727, which is 45% below the national average. Median home value is $144,500, 48% below the US average. 18.2% of residents hold a bachelor's degree or higher.
ZIP code 75656 is classified by USPS as a standard delivery area and covers roughly 277.7 square miles in Hughes Springs, Cass County, Texas. The area is home to 4,804 residents, producing a population density of 17 people per square mile, and falls within the Chicago time zone. These USPS and Census boundary values drive every downstream statistic on this page, including the benchmarks that compare 75656 against Texas and the nation.
On the economic side, the median household income for ZIP 75656 sits at $41,727 (45% below the Texas average), while per-capita income is $24,031. The poverty rate stands at 17.4% and the unemployment rate at 0.2%. On housing, the median home value is $144,500 (42% below the state average) with median rent at $885 per month, and 73.2% of occupied units are owner-occupied, a direct signal of whether 75656 behaves more like a homeowner neighborhood or a renter-heavy ZIP.

What businesses operate in this ZIP?
Census Bureau data shows 93 business establishments in ZIP 75656, employing approximately 1,665 people with a combined annual payroll of $33,267,000.
